Advertisement

使用Vue实现页面切换的滑动效果

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本教程介绍如何利用Vue框架实现网页间的平滑过渡效果,通过组件和过渡类的应用,使网站界面更加流畅且用户体验更佳。 本段落详细介绍了如何使用Vue实现页面切换的滑动效果,并提供了示例代码供参考。对于对此感兴趣的读者来说具有一定的帮助价值。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 使Vue
    优质
    本教程介绍如何利用Vue框架实现网页间的平滑过渡效果,通过组件和过渡类的应用,使网站界面更加流畅且用户体验更佳。 本段落详细介绍了如何使用Vue实现页面切换的滑动效果,并提供了示例代码供参考。对于对此感兴趣的读者来说具有一定的帮助价值。
  • 使Vue左右
    优质
    本教程介绍如何运用Vue框架创建动态的左右滑动页面切换效果,提供详细的代码示例和实践技巧,帮助开发者轻松实现流畅的用户体验。 本段落主要介绍了如何使用Vue实现页面的左右滑动切换效果,并提供了有价值的参考内容,适合对此感兴趣的读者阅读。
  • 推荐使Vue
    优质
    本文将详细介绍在移动端开发中如何利用Vue框架实现优雅的页面切换效果,包括多种动画过渡方案及其应用技巧。 在子页面中使用绝对定位可以覆盖整个屏幕显示内容。为了实现平滑的过渡效果,在父组件与子组件之间的路由视图(router-view)上套用一个过渡(transition)标签,并添加相应的动画样式即可。例如: ```html Document ... ```
  • 使jQuery过渡
    优质
    本教程介绍如何利用jQuery库为网页添加平滑、吸引人的页面切换和过渡动画效果,增强用户体验。 这是一款效果非常酷的jQuery和CSS3页面切换过渡动画特效插件。该插件使用AJAX动态加载链接内容,并在页面加载过程中利用CSS3制作出炫目的过渡动画效果。此外,它还采用了pushState方法来管理浏览器的历史记录。有兴趣的朋友可以参考一下。
  • Vue文件
    优质
    这段资料提供了实现Vue框架下页面切换时的动态过渡效果所需的代码和配置信息,帮助开发者增强应用界面的交互性和用户体验。 文件分为三个部分:放置文件、说明文档和图片。将 `PageTransition.vue` 文件放在相应的文件包里,并在路由里面引入它。其他路径都为该路径的子路径,如果需要更多信息可以查看相关文档或参考提供的图片。
  • 使JS端Tab下划线
    优质
    本项目介绍如何利用JavaScript在移动设备上实现Tab栏切换时带有平滑过渡效果的下划线导航。通过简单的代码示例和详细的注释,帮助开发者轻松掌握这一技术细节与实践方法。 本段落详细介绍了如何使用JavaScript实现移动端Tab切换的下划线滑动效果,并提供了具有参考价值的内容供有兴趣的读者学习和借鉴。
  • HTML
    优质
    HTML动态页面切换效果是指通过JavaScript或其他脚本语言实现网页内容平滑过渡和变换的技术,为用户提供流畅、互动性更强的浏览体验。 HTML动态翻页效果可以通过多种方式实现,包括使用JavaScript、jQuery插件以及CSS动画技术。这些方法可以为网页提供流畅的用户体验,并且能够增强网站的设计感与互动性。在设计过程中,开发者可以根据具体需求选择合适的方案来优化页面性能和用户界面。
  • 删除
    优质
    本教程详细介绍如何在网页开发中使用滑动手势来实现页面元素的删除功能,提供具体代码示例和实践技巧。 滑动删除页面效果是一种常见的用户界面交互设计,在众多应用程序及移动平台广泛使用,尤其是在列表或网格视图中体现得尤为明显。这种功能允许通过简单的手势(如向左或向右滑动)来触发特定操作,例如删除、标记或隐藏项目等。 在实现这一特性时,关键在于识别和处理用户的手势动作。iOS开发环境中可以利用`UIPanGestureRecognizer`捕捉用户的滑动手势;当开始进行此类互动后,该手势识别器会发送一系列更新事件信息供开发者追踪并计算具体移动距离与方向变化情况。而在Android系统里,则可借助于`SwipeRefreshLayout`组件,并结合使用`RecyclerView`, 来实现类似功能;不过对于更复杂或定制化的滑动删除需求,通常需要通过运用如`GestureDetector`或者直接在触摸事件中处理这些逻辑。 针对iOS开发环境(Swift语言),我们可以通过创建一个继承自UITableViewCell的自定义类来管理手势操作。这包括重写方法以设置初始布局,并且随着用户进行拖拽动作实时调整滑动视图的位置;同时,监听UITableView的didSelectRowAt事件,在确认完成删除前提供必要的反馈机制。 在Android开发中(Java或Kotlin语言),则需要在RecyclerView.Adapter内处理手势逻辑。通过使用OnItemTouchListener来监测用户的触控行为,并按照需求更新界面显示状态。 为了确保滑动操作流畅自然,可以采用诸如iOS的`UIView.animate(withDuration:)`或者Android中的`ObjectAnimator`等工具进行动画效果设置;这使得视图的位置和透明度变化更加平滑。同时,在用户取消手势时也要保证能够顺利恢复到初始位置。 在设计过程中还需关注用户体验方面的问题。例如,需提供明确的视觉提示告知用户可以执行删除动作(如显示一个图标或文字说明)。另外,设定合理的阈值来控制滑动距离和速度也很重要,这直接关系到了操作便捷性的高低。 实际开发中可能还会遇到一些特殊情况需要处理,比如在多列布局场景下如何避免出现冲突、以及确保数据模型中的同步删除状态等。此外为了提高代码的复用性和维护性,则建议将相关的逻辑封装成独立组件或库的形式来使用。 综上所述,滑动删除页面效果是一个涉及手势识别、动画表现和视图更新等多个方面的综合性功能;通过深入理解这些技术细节,开发者可以为他们的应用创造出更加直观且有趣的用户交互体验。
  • 画过渡
    优质
    本教程专注于讲解如何在网页设计中实现吸引人的页面切换动画和流畅的过渡效果,提升用户体验。 在使用移动应用或电脑软件的过程中,我们经常需要进行界面之间的切换操作。特别是在手机设备上,由于屏幕尺寸较小且交互方式独特,这种切换更为频繁。突然从一个界面跳转到另一个界面可能会让用户感到困惑。因此,在执行这类操作时,通常会采用过渡动画来引导用户理解如何从一个界面平滑地转换至另一个。 接下来我们来看看几种常见的界面切换过渡效果:淡入淡出是最为普遍的一种处理方式,这种方式能够直观展示画面由一种状态变为另一种的过程,并且视觉上显得较为柔和。然而,这种效果一般适用于两个需要过渡的界面上存在某些共同点的情况。例如,在使用iPhone时从主屏幕滑动到Spotlight页面所看到的效果就是如此。
  • 使PyQt翻转
    优质
    本项目演示如何利用Python的PyQt库创建具有动态界面翻转切换效果的应用程序,提供流畅且吸引人的用户体验。 使用PyQt实现界面翻转切换效果是通过利用Qt的场景功能来完成的,其中包括QGraphicsView、QGraphicsLinearLayout以及QGraphicsWidget等相关库的支持。这可以视为对qt场景的一个初步尝试,并且涉及的内容较为基础,程序的效果仍有改进空间。 该工程包含了四个类: 1. 界面A(TestMainWindow),用作翻转效果中的正面。 2. 界面B(TestMainWindowTwo),作为翻转效果的背面。 3. 绘图界面(TestGraphicWidget),用于绘制上述两个界面。 4. 主界面(MainWindow),这是一个全屏透明窗口,负责协调整个程序。